Job Duties

  • Follow all Encore Boston Harbor core values and property and department standards
  • actively contribute to departmental performance and maintain accuracy, confidentiality, and thoroughness of policies, procedures, records, and reports
  • comply with all internal policies, federal and state laws, rules, regulations and controls
  • deliver and maintain a maximum level of property-wide service and satisfaction
  • contribute to company-wide communication and best practices
  • keep informed of new developments within the department
  • balance multiple priorities simultaneously and meet deadlines often in stressful and high-pressure situations
  • assist and coordinate various property marketing functions including special events and promotions along with the development of support materials
  • carry out clerical and administrative tasks to support successful events
  • assist with ongoing promotional events including Player Parties, Slot Tournaments, Table Tournaments, Floor Promotions, and handle additional tasks as identified
  • communicate expectations to involved departments, initiate event marketing collateral, and communicate necessary event logistics information to team members
  • work closely with internal departments as well as outside vendors
  • prepare notifications and submissions for regulatory compliance
  • accurately build and test promotions executed on the Promotional Kiosk
  • handle all aspects of promotions including coordination with various departments such as Purchasing, IT, Public Areas, Food and Beverage, Sound and Video, Floral, Loyalty Marketing, Casino Marketing, Warehouse, and more
  • handle guest service situations from start to finish
  • work with safety as a priority and follow department and company safety standards
  • maintain relevant knowledge of industry through continuing education and training
  • perform any other job-related duties as assigned
